Editorial Reviews

What we like
Well-built interior with well-executed design 
Versatile and spacious cabin 
Generous equipment list 
Nicely-weighted steering (for an electric crossover); easygoing and comfortable on the move 
Offers good amount of range for Singapore's roads
What we don’t like
Styling may not hold universal appeal
Brakes are a tad on the sensitive side

Most spacious SUV in this price range
Since my old Corolla Altis COE was expiring in Nov 25, I have been looking around for a replacement car at the beginning of the year.  One thing I like most about Altis was its huge boot size.  One criterion that I set in the search of a new car was that it must have a huge boot space to accommodate my 2 Carry-All foldable tricycles without having to lower the back of the rear seats.  I was recommended to look at this model and was initially quite sceptical, as I thought SUVs, like hatch backs, have small boot size. The sales rep Soloman from Vincar was very helpful and he helped me loaded the 2 Carry-Alls into the boot without lowering the back of the rear seats.  I have looked at almost all the other models in the market and have yet to see another model that could fit the same.
